Events
- 1821: Greek revolutionaries take Arta during the War of Independence.
- 1864: The new constitution of Greece is published.
- 1922: Seven high-ranking members of the Laiko Party and General Georgios Hadjianestis go before a military court on charges of high treason for their role in the Asia Minor disaster.
- 1972: The Vardinoyiannis family put into operation the oil refineries of Corinth.
- 1979: PM Constantine Karamanlis visits the PR of China.
- 2002: The Greek tanker "Prestige" sinks off the coast of northern Spain causing an ecological disaster.
Sports
- 1932: Olympiakos thrash Panathinaikos 6-1 in a Greek Cup game.
- 1963: APOEL FC set a negative European record as they lose to Sporting Lisbon 16-1 in the first leg of the second round of the Cup Winners' Cup.
Births
- 1572: Ecumenical Patriarch Cyril Lucaris
- 1888: Antonios Sochos, sculptor.
- 1956: Anna Verouli, athlete.
Deaths
- 1979: Dimitris Psathas, reporter, theatrical writer.
